Output d25d168b7ca23213a498b976eb71eef6c24d71b513053e71ae44eab1e990d3f3:0

value
1095314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485cfa3f103894c8abbe2fc70898ce326a071c17 OP_EQUAL
address
38HdxYh6pLAVpjrbPn9o9hMiWjAVbVtmsQ
transaction
d25d168b7ca23213a498b976eb71eef6c24d71b513053e71ae44eab1e990d3f3
confirmations
120825
spent
true